Output e87a60f31a076550e8bfdb5c9445a786605bdf832e18df3b64e66e455ac8c579:23

value
40248799533
script pubkey
OP_0 OP_PUSHBYTES_20 3cee573963a7585ae022dc5f25237961e7bd2889
address
ltc1q8nh9wwtr5av94cpzm30j2gmev8nm62yfjy62sg
transaction
e87a60f31a076550e8bfdb5c9445a786605bdf832e18df3b64e66e455ac8c579
spent
true